#e7b314 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7b314 is composed of 90.6% red, 70.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 45.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#e7b314 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#cf6700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#e7b314 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e7b314 has RGB values of R:231, G:179,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.91,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15184660.

Shades and Tints of #e7b314

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b01 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7b314

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868275 is the less saturated color, while #fabd01 is the most saturated one.
